How they compare
Both target all mountain terrain, while the Jones Flagship Pro leans more freeride/powder. They share a directional shape — different nose and tail; built to ride forward with better float in powder and drive on groomers. The Jones Flagship Pro has a hybrid (camber/rocker) profile (mix of camber and rocker zones for all-mountain versatility—grip, float, and play in one profile), while the Jones Freecarver 9000s uses camber (arc underfoot for strong edge hold, pop, and stability on hardpack—lively and precise). The Jones Flagship Pro is slightly stiffer, though both sit in the stiff range. At $699.95 vs $949.95 MSRP, the Jones Freecarver 9000s is the more budget-friendly option.
